Se mocker enfin du Hardware

Vincent Pollet, Pierre Aubert




Objectif du cours



Ce cours à pour but de montrer comment Mocker du hardware et fourni un exemple en C++17.

Prérequis

Compilateur

Ce cours utilisera le compilateur g++ 11 et clang++14 pour les parties C++17/C++20 ou des compilateurs plus récents compatibles C++17/C++20/C++23. Certaines parties C++23 nécessiteront g++ 13 et la libstdc++.so.6.0.32. Si votre OS ne le permet pas, nous utiliserons Fedora 38 via apptainer.

Outils de compilation

Nous utiliserons CMake et Make pour compiler nos programmes et effectuer nos tests de performance.

Outil de gestion des versions

Nous utiliserons Git pour gérer les versions des programmes.

Presentations